“You have blood on your hands,” Analise said tightly.
Hannanore continued to brush her long blonde hair. She paused in front of her vanity, but otherwise gave no indication that she had heard her elder sister.
“Say something, damn you!”
Hannanore turned suddenly.
“What would you have me say?”
“Why did you do it? Him of all people, Hannanore!”
Hannanore shrugged.
“When did you become so callous?” Analise said. “What happened to the girl I knew?”
“She grew up Lise,” Hannanore said to her reflection more than her sister. “Life is short. You have to take what you want and get as much of it as you can.”
“I know Alain wasn’t your only lover. You know how Jacques feels about his brother, but you lay down with him anyway.”
“I don’t refute that,” Hannanore said.
Analise stepped back. “You don’t feel sorry at all, do you?”
Hannanore didn’t answer.
“You’ve embarrassed our family. You’ve embarrassed me! What about your children?”
“Jacques won’t try to annul the marriage,” Hannanore said.
“How do you know?” Analise insisted.
“So many reasons, because he’s religious, because he loves me still, because of the children, and everything else he tries to convince himself of.”
Analise turned away from her sister. She couldn’t stand to look at her anymore.
“One day you’ll regret this, Hannanore. One day I know you will.”
“It won’t be any day soon.”
